[發明專利]基于共享鎖相環的Aurora接口捆綁方法及裝置有效
| 申請號: | 201710138574.9 | 申請日: | 2017-03-09 |
| 公開(公告)號: | CN106708768B | 公開(公告)日: | 2019-06-21 |
| 發明(設計)人: | 邱智亮;榮華為;于東陽;潘偉濤;鮑民權;付新宇;周俊;趙海峰 | 申請(專利權)人: | 西安電子科技大學 |
| 主分類號: | G06F13/38 | 分類號: | G06F13/38;G06F13/42 |
| 代理公司: | 陜西電子工業專利中心 61205 | 代理人: | 田文英;王品華 |
| 地址: | 710071*** | 國省代碼: | 陜西;61 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 基于 共享 鎖相環 aurora 接口 捆綁 方法 裝置 | ||
本發明公開了一種基于共享鎖相環的Aurora接口捆綁方法及裝置,本發明Aurora接口裝置包括發送方和接收方兩部分,發送方包括發送方用戶接口模塊、發送方緩存模塊、發送方高速串行收發器GTH模塊、發送方共享鎖相環PLL模塊以及發送方數據對齊模塊;接收方包括接收方用戶接口模塊、接收方緩存模塊、接收方高速串行收發器GTH模塊、接收方共享鎖相環PLL模塊以及接收方接口壞死檢測模塊。本發明首先通過鎖相環PLL時鐘資源共享技術實現Aurora接口的時鐘共享,再通過對Aurora接口的壞死檢測以及數據對齊處理,完成Aurora接口的捆綁,實現了板間數據的高速并行可靠傳輸。
技術領域
本發明屬于通信技術領域,更進一步涉及數據傳輸技術領域中的一種基于共享鎖相環PLL(Phase Locked Loop)的奧若拉Aurora接口捆綁方法及裝置。本發明提供一種可共享鎖相環PLL的Aurora接口裝置,并且通過鎖相環時鐘資源共享技術實現多個Aurora接口共享時鐘,通過對Aurora接口的壞死檢測以及數據對齊處理,完成Aurora接口的捆綁,實現了板間數據的高速并行可靠傳輸。
背景技術
隨著通信技術的發展,對接口數據傳輸速率及可靠性要求越來越高。目前現有的Aurora接口技術一般用于板間點對點單通道傳輸,由于技術的限制,單通道點對點的Aurora接口數據速率最高為10Gbps。這種方式雖然在背板互連的高速接口實現中得到了廣泛的應用,但在某些應用中,要實現更高的傳輸數據數率時,則無法滿足要求。因此,將多個Aurora接口捆綁一起并行傳輸是非常必要的。
無錫眾志和達存儲技術股份有限公司在其申請的專利文獻“基于Aurora協議的高速總線接口的擴展結構”(申請號201310033124.5,申請公開號CN 103106169 A,公開日為2013.05.15)中提出了一種背板互連的Aurora接口裝置,該接口裝置對上層用戶的數據進行Aurora協議封裝之后,傳輸到鏈路層和達物理層并完成并串轉換,轉換成差分信號發送到接收方,接收方對數據的處理與發送方相反。但是,該專利的接口裝置結構仍然存在的不足之處是,所提供的Aurora接口裝置,是一種單通道的Aurora接口裝置,Aurora接口裝置內部并沒有實現多個高速串行收發器的合并傳輸,無法滿足更高數據速率的要求。該專利同時還提出了一種實現存儲器接口的擴展方法,該方法定義了一種私有協議,通過私有協議對Aurora接口的數據封裝,并根據私有協議定義的包格式選擇將封裝后的數據發送到系統內存訪問LIS接口或寄存器訪問DCR接口,實現存儲器接口的擴展。但是,該接口的擴展方法仍然存在的不足之處是,其一,可擴展性差,由于開發板鎖相環PLL資源有限,多個接口擴展會出現鎖相環PLL時鐘資源不足的問題。其二,沒有擴展接口檢測處理,無法實時獲得每個Aurora接口的工作狀態,不能保證數據傳輸的可靠性。其三,沒有擴展接口數據對齊處理,不能保證數據傳輸的正確性。
發明內容
本發明的目的在于克服上述現有技術的不足,解決了原有的Aurora接口裝置傳輸速率較低,多個Aurora接口捆綁時占用鎖相環PLL資源較多、接口壞死無法檢測、接口數據不對齊、接口擴展性差等問題,提出了一種數據傳輸速率更快、資源利用率更高、結構更簡單、擴展性更好的基于共享鎖相環的Aurora接口捆綁方法,以改善其實用性能。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于西安電子科技大學,未經西安電子科技大學許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201710138574.9/2.html,轉載請聲明來源鉆瓜專利網。
- 上一篇:電梯轎廂門扇開啟力試驗機
- 下一篇:一種智能USB集線器





